Here’s how it works: Microsoft creates a unique hardware ID from your computer’s components and stores your activation status on their servers. As long as you install the same edition of Windows (Windows 10 Pro) on that same computer, Microsoft will automatically activate it without you ever entering a product key.

The "bit.ly windows10pro.txt" query refers to a commonly shared, unauthorized batch script designed to activate Windows 10 Pro by bypassing Microsoft's licensing mechanisms. This method exploits Key Management Service (KMS) client keys and redirects activation to unverified, third-party servers, posing significant risks including potential malware infection and system instability. BitLocker uses the Trusted Platform Module (TPM) chip found in modern motherboards. It encrypts the entire Windows operating system volume and any data drives. If a hard drive is removed from a Pro machine, the data is inaccessible without the recovery key.
